What is the Ie-4010 Datasheet and How is it Used?

Essentially, a datasheet is a document that summarizes the technical properties of a material, component, or device. The Ie-4010 Datasheet specifically outlines all the vital information an engineer, designer, or even a hobbyist would need to know about the Ie-4010. This includes its electrical characteristics, physical dimensions, operating conditions, performance metrics, and any safety precautions. This document is paramount for ensuring compatibility, preventing damage, and achieving the desired functionality. Without it, attempting to use the Ie-4010 would be akin to assembling furniture without instructions – prone to errors and likely to fail.

The Ie-4010 Datasheet is used in a variety of ways throughout the product lifecycle. During the design phase, engineers consult it to determine if the Ie-4010 meets the requirements of their system. They'll look at:

  • Power consumption
  • Input/output voltage ranges
  • Signal timings
  • Environmental tolerances (temperature, humidity)

For manufacturers and assemblers, the datasheet provides precise instructions on how to handle, connect, and test the component. Troubleshooting also heavily relies on the datasheet. If the Ie-4010 isn't performing as expected, the datasheet will offer guidance on expected behavior and potential failure points. The usage of the Ie-4010 Datasheet can be broken down into several key areas:

  1. Design and Selection: Choosing the right component for a specific application.
  2. Integration: Understanding how to connect and interface the Ie-4010 with other components.
  3. Testing and Validation: Verifying that the component operates within its specified limits.
  4. Troubleshooting and Debugging: Diagnosing and resolving issues that may arise.
  5. Compliance and Safety: Ensuring that the use of the Ie-4010 adheres to relevant standards.
